※ Digital Turbine, Inc. (NASDAQ: APPS) has emerged as a notable player in the mobile technology space, providing end-to-end solutions that simplify the distribution and monetization of mobile apps. Since its IPO, the stock price of Digital Turbine (commonly referred to by its ticker APPS) has experienced dramatic fluctuations—soaring during periods of high market enthusiasm and rapid adoption of mobile app solutions, and then falling as competitive, economic, and operational challenges emerge. Introduction
Digital Turbine offers a suite of solutions that help app developers and mobile carriers streamline the app distribution process, reduce friction for users, and ultimately drive app installs. As mobile usage continues to grow globally, Digital Turbine’s integrated platform has become increasingly important. However, the company’s journey in the public markets has not been linear. Its stock price has witnessed substantial surges amid strong growth expectations, followed by periods of decline driven by market volatility, increased competition, and broader macroeconomic headwinds.
